Gavin is a therapist working in person in Hudson and Rhinebeck and also seeing clients online. He uses mindful somatic experiential approaches including Hakomi and especially a method called Recreation of the Self (RCS) created by Jon Eisman. RCS is about awakening and liberation. You have an innate, unbroken, whole, Organic Self which holds the blueprint for your life. The wounding you experienced caused pain, overwhelm, and confusion and you fragmented your consciousness into many trance-like wounded states of consciousness to deal with this, separating yourself from your natural organic nature and Self. You then came to identify with these states as actually you, leading to anxiety, depression and other self-limiting and self-defeating beliefs and behaviors.
RCS will help you mindfully and compassionately recognize the trance like nature of the wounded states you often find yourself in, disidentify from these states, and recognize and practice your ability to choose and be embodied in your innate organic Self. This is a process of gently pausing and recognizing rather than analyzing or fixing.
Returning to the Organic Self you will gain greater clarity, presence, creativity, and feel mindful, unforced and Self-authored. This is the You that is free from fear, depression, anxiety, trauma and old adaptations.
